Brian Carlstrom | 265091e | 2013-01-30 14:08:26 -0800 | [diff] [blame^] | 78 | // Find symbol in specified table, returning NULL if it is not found. |
| 79 | // |
| 80 | // If build_map is true, builds a map to speed repeated access. The |
| 81 | // map does not included untyped symbol values (aka STT_NOTYPE) |
| 82 | // since they can contain duplicates. If build_map is false, the map |
| 83 | // will be used if it was already created. Typically build_map |
| 84 | // should be set unless only a small number of symbols will be |
| 85 | // looked up. |
| 86 | ::llvm::ELF::Elf32_Sym* FindSymbolByName(::llvm::ELF::Elf32_Word section_type, |
| 87 | const std::string& symbol_name, |
| 88 | bool build_map); |
| 89 | |
| 90 | // Find address of symbol in specified table, returning 0 if it is |
| 91 | // not found. See FindSymbolByName for an explanation of build_map. |
| 92 | ::llvm::ELF::Elf32_Addr FindSymbolAddress(::llvm::ELF::Elf32_Word section_type, |
| 93 | const std::string& symbol_name, |
| 94 | bool build_map); |
| 95 | |
| 96 | // Lookup a string given string section and offset. Returns NULL for |
| 97 | // special 0 offset. |
| 98 | const char* GetString(::llvm::ELF::Elf32_Shdr&, ::llvm::ELF::Elf32_Word); |
| 99 | |
| 100 | // Lookup a string by section type. Returns NULL for special 0 offset. |
| 101 | const char* GetString(::llvm::ELF::Elf32_Word section_type, ::llvm::ELF::Elf32_Word); |
